In response to the pandemic, the IRS issued rules in 2020 that COVID-19 testing and treatment benefits could be provided by a High Deductible Health Plan (HDHP) without a deductible or with a deductible below the HDHP minimum deductible. With the end of the emergency, those rules are now changed.

As we explained in 2020, funding for the Patient-Centered Outcomes Research Institute (PCORI) was supposed to end with filings and fees for plan years that began before October 1, 2019. In the words of the great philosopher Emily Litella, “Never mind.”
